Hi ed I would like to know are there any teams interested in Jordan Rhodes?

He is a great striker I'm amazed no one bought him in the premier league. His stats are unbelievable:
- 108 games for Huddersfield 73 gopals scored
- 87 games for Blackburn 52 goals scored

And he's only 24 years old

Believable5 Unbelievable2

{Ed001's Note - the price has so far put anyone off taking a chance on him. They are looking for £10m+, having paid close to that for him. He has a contract until 2017, so the price is not yet about to drop because of it running out. It is more likely a team in danger in January goes for him.}

Thanks for the reply ed001

Agree0 Disagree0

{Ed001's Note - no worries, it is a discussion that has been had between us editors, is he worth the risk? He does lack a bit of pace, I think, myself, that is the main thing holding people back, as pace would allow him to get that tiny bit of space to shoot. It was that tiny burst of acceleration Torres had that made him so special for a while. He could just get himself half a yard over any defender and get his shot off before they could get near him. Now it is gone, he has to do so much more to be able to get a shot off, and it shows in his struggles to score. I would have the same fears with Rhodes, would he have the ability to create space for himself in the box without that pace? He has in the lower leagues, but the defenders are better in the Prem. Only way we will ever know is if someone does take a chance on him.}
